

FICO Decision Management and Saturn Cloud are competing products in data analysis and decision-making tools. Saturn Cloud often has the upper hand due to its robust feature set and scalability, although FICO is notable for its competitive pricing and customer support.
Features: FICO Decision Management specializes in financial risk analysis, credit scoring, and advanced analytics tailored for financial services. Saturn Cloud is a cloud-based data science platform perfect for data-driven Python work, offering scalability and integration with popular data tools. Its flexible environment provides a more comprehensive feature set compared to FICO's industry-specific offerings.
Ease of Deployment and Customer Service: Saturn Cloud provides an easy cloud-based deployment with minimal setup, making it attractive for rapid implementation. FICO Decision Management requires more intricate installation but offers notable customer service aiding in the deployment process. Saturn Cloud's cloud-native setup offers more deployment flexibility, while FICO's customer service delivers confidence for tailored support.
Pricing and ROI: FICO Decision Management is recognized for being cost-effective, aligning well with traditional financial services budgets. Saturn Cloud, though potentially higher in cost, offers high ROI through its scalable, cloud-based solutions. The higher initial costs are often offset by the long-term benefits of Saturn Cloud's platform, leading to greater perceived ROI.

FICO Decision Management offers advanced analytics and real-time decision capabilities to enhance business strategies and outcomes.
It provides a robust platform designed to optimize decision-making processes through predictive analytics, data integration, and automated workflows. This system addresses complex business challenges by leveraging machine learning and AI, ensuring scalability and efficiency.

Saturn Cloud is a platform optimized for machine learning tasks with tools for distributed computing and resource scalability. With its support for multiple programming languages and libraries, it provides an environment conducive to experimentation and prototyping.
Saturn Cloud offers a high-performance computing experience with Dask cluster support, facilitating distributed computing and resource scaling. The integration with Jupyter environments allows seamless transitioning for users accustomed to using these tools. The platform provides GPU support, which is particularly beneficial for projects involving reinforcement learning and deep learning. Users have found the pre-configured environments and GitHub integration valuable in streamlining setup, prototyping, and testing processes, enhancing overall efficiency. Customization through Docker images, SSH access, and the availability of free computing resources provide added flexibility and cost-effectiveness.
